Beatty, 78, of 597 Champion Street, West, Warren, Ohio, formerly of Indiana, dieed Saturday, May 29, 1982 at St. Joseph Hospital, Warren. A son of Miller A. and Edith Neal Beatty, he was born Jan. 8, 1904 in Pittsburgh. Mr. Beatty was a member of the Preesbyterian Church, Indiana. He had been employed by Mabon Hardware before his retirement in 1974. Surviving are his wife, Gladys (Fisher ) Beatty, whom he married July 10, 1925, three son, Donald E., Wellington, Ohio, Carl D., Woodland, Washington, Robert L., Camos, Washington, fourteen grand children, and two great grand children. He was preceded in death by a son, William I., three brothers and one sister Friends will be received fron 7-9 PM Tuesday, at thr Carl W. Hall Funeral Home 533 North Park Ave., Warren, Ohio.
